在Linux系统中,文件操作是日常使用中不可或缺的一部分,熟练掌握文件打开的方法不仅能够提高工作效率,还能在遇到问题时迅速定位和解决问题,本文将详细介绍在Linux系统中如何打开文件,包括使用命令行工具和图形界面两种方式。

命令行打开文件
在Linux命令行中,打开文件主要依赖于less、cat、more等命令,以下是一些常用的命令及其用法:
使用less命令
less命令是一个交互式的文本查看器,可以用来查看文件内容,以下是一个基本的用法示例:
less filename
如果需要跳转到文件中的特定位置,可以使用以下命令:
less -N filename
这里-N参数会在每行前显示行号。
使用cat命令
cat命令可以将文件内容输出到标准输出(通常是终端),以下是一个基本的用法示例:
cat filename
使用more命令
more命令与less类似,也是一个交互式的文本查看器,以下是一个基本的用法示例:

more filename
图形界面打开文件
在Linux的图形界面中,打开文件通常比较直观,以下是一些常见的方法:
使用文件浏览器
大多数Linux发行版都内置了文件浏览器,如Nautilus(GNOME)、Thunar(XFCE)等,以下是在文件浏览器中打开文件的步骤:
- 打开文件浏览器。
- 导航到文件所在的目录。
- 双击文件名,文件将被打开。
使用鼠标右键
在文件浏览器中,右键点击文件并选择“打开”或“打开方式”选项,可以选择默认程序或指定程序打开文件。
文件权限与安全性
在Linux系统中,文件权限是保护文件安全的重要手段,以下是一些与文件权限相关的命令:
ls -l命令
使用ls -l命令可以查看文件的详细权限信息,以下是一个示例:
ls -l filename
输出结果中的第一个字段表示文件的权限,

-rw-r--r--
这里-rw-r--r--表示文件的所有者有读和写的权限,组用户和其他用户只有读的权限。
chmod命令
chmod命令用于修改文件的权限,以下是一个示例,将文件的所有者权限从读和写改为只读:
chmod 444 filename
在Linux系统中,文件打开的方法多样,无论是通过命令行还是图形界面,都能够满足日常的使用需求,了解并熟练掌握这些方法,将有助于提高工作效率,同时也能在遇到问题时迅速找到解决方案。